CHARLOTTE — One person was shot Wednesday night at a west Charlotte apartment complex, MEDIC said.
It happened in the 2200 block of Farmer Street off West Boulevard.
Neighbors said they heard about six or seven gunshots.
CSI and Charlotte-Mecklenburg Police Department officers collected evidence for hours trying to piece together what led to the violence.
There appeared to be a bumper from a white vehicle near the rear of a UPS truck inside the area roped off with crime scene tape.
A white car nearby had its airbags deployed.
It is not known if there was a separate wreck or if the vehicles were somehow involved in the incident.
A resident who didn’t want to be identified said violence is common at the apartment complex.
“It’s sad,” the resident said. “And there’s better ways to resolve issues other than violence, because the shootings around, I fear that a bullet can come through my window.”
The victim was taken to a hospital with life-threatening injuries.
No additional details have been made available.
